The purpose of this dissertation is to explore the differences of general management quality of excellent, general and poor performanced middle-level managers; to construct the general management quality model and the situational judgment test of middle-level managers. Literature analysis and research methods of competence, such as behavioral event interview and situational judgment test are used in this study, the following conclusions are induced:(1)The general management quality model. By literature, experts and interview analysis, 6 quality dimensions are got, such as achievement tendency, personal qualities, interpersonal communication, leadership, personal efficacy, learning ability and creativity. And there are 17 qualities included: impelling subordinate, self-confidence, resiliency, creativity, learning ability, problem-solving, modest and tolerance, self-control, organizational ability, integrity, achievement motivation, expertise and experience, sense of responsibility, communication and coordination capacity, subject to leadership, teamwork etc. There are some structural differences not only quantitative differences of general management quality within excellent, general and poor performanced middle-level managers.(2)The study developed the Situational Judgment Test for General Management Quality of Middle-level Managers which contains 18 situations, 97 options and 36 questions. The preā€“test shows that, the distribution of difficulty is wide, and most questions own middle-level difficulties; the discriminations are good; the reliability is 0.692; the construct validity is ensured by the literature analysis, experts analysis, interviews analysis, and test standardizing; and the criterion validity is measured by the correlation coefficient of the Situational Judgment Test for General Management Quality of Middle-level Managers and the Job Performance Questionnaire, the correlation coefficient is 0.341, which proves that the criterion validity is credible.The conclusions provide easy-to-use, practical tool for the selection, training, recruitment, assessment of middle-level managers.
